The two-day summit between former U.S. President Donald Trump and Chinese President Xi Jinping wrapped up Friday in Beijing, setting the tone for further bilateral talks this year. The discussions reportedly addressed trade imbalances, technology cooperation, and regional security, with market observers noting potential implications for global supply chains and tariff policies.

The high-level meeting, which took place over two days and concluded on Friday, marked a significant moment in U.S.-China diplomatic engagement. According to official statements from both sides, the summit was characterized as "constructive" and "frank," though specific details of the agreements remain limited. Analysts suggest the talks may have laid groundwork for future negotiations on key issues such as intellectual property protection, market access, and the rebalancing of trade flows.
The summit follows months of escalating trade tensions and tariff impositions between the world’s two largest economies. While no formal joint communiqué was released, both nations indicated a willingness to continue dialogue at the ministerial level. Market participants are now closely watching for any concrete steps, such as tariff reductions or new investment commitments, which could emerge from follow-up discussions later this year.

From a professional standpoint, the summit appears to have achieved a foundational agreement to continue talks, which may provide a near-term buffer against further escalation. However, the lack of concrete deliverables suggests that deeper negotiations will be required to address root causes of the trade imbalance, such as state subsidies and market access barriers.
Investors evaluating the potential impact should note that any easing of tariffs could benefit sectors such as technology hardware, agriculture, and industrial machinery. Conversely, a breakdown in talks later in the year would likely renew volatility in global equity markets and supply chains. The cautious optimism reflected in the summit’s tone may offer a temporary reprieve, but structural risks remain elevated.
Analysts estimate that sustained dialogue could lead to incremental progress, but major shifts in trade policy would likely require months of detailed negotiation. The coming weeks will be critical as working groups meet to translate high-level intentions into actionable terms.
